Sankey diagrams are a type of flow diagram in which the width of the arrows/lines is proportional to the flow quantity. They feature distinct nodes, each representing a category or source of data with branches or lines connecting them to indicate the flow or movement between these categories. The arrows or lines come in different colors to indicate the different ‘flows’ and are sized according to the amount of flow they represent.
Sankey diagrams excel in scenarios that involve complex systems, processes, and decision-making flows, such as energy consumption, resource allocation, traffic routes, economic flows, or data migration. They provide a visual representation of data relationships, making complex and abstract data patterns more concrete and understandable. Here are a few reasons why Sankey diagrams prove so powerful in enhancing data visualization:
1. Visual Depth: Sankey diagrams add depth to data visualization by illustrating the flow and direction between categories, showing not just the amount of data transferred but also where the data originated and where it’s moving to. This dynamic representation enriches the viewer’s understanding of the data significantly.
2. Comparative Analysis: The proportional sizing of the lines makes it straightforward to compare how different processes or areas fare relative to each other. It quickly highlights the parts of your system that are dominating the flows, allowing you to concentrate on improving the under-performing sections.
3. Storytelling Capabilities: Since Sankey diagrams effectively convey “flows” or movements, they simplify the interpretation of complex, interconnected processes. They tell a story about how the data progresses from one state to another, making it easier to explain and understand the underlying patterns.
4. Interactive Design: Many modern Sankey diagrams allow for interactive features, enabling users to click on nodes to see detailed information about the flows involved. This detailed insight can provide unprecedentedly granular information on data movements, making it easier to trace and troubleshoot specific data transactions.
5. Decision-Making Aids: The insights gleaned from Sankey diagrams can enhance decision-making processes. By visualizing data flows, decision-makers can spot bottlenecks or inefficiencies in the process. They can also foresee possible impacts of changes in process controls or resource allocation on the overall output and flow pattern.
